Measuring the Phase of an Optical Field from Two Intensity Measurements: Analysis of a Simple Theoretical Model

Under the scalar paraxial approximation, an optical wavefield is considered to be complex function dependent on position; i.e., at a given location in space the optical field is a complex value with an intensity and phase.
